- Abstract
The article examines the depiction of Jewish Mexicans in Mexican documentary films, produced in the 1990s and 2000s. Sandro Halphen's film "Ocho candelas" features Mexican Jews who, born Catholic, find themselves attracted to Judaism after exploring their own Jewish ancestral culture, marriage to Jewish spouses, or their searches for a spiritual home. Daniel Goldberg's films "Un beso a esta tierra" and "En los pasos de Abraham," focuses on an immigration story around voyage and background.
